The most common form of joint disease is....

Osteoarthritis (OA), or Degenerative Joint Disease (DJD).
An estimated 20.7 million Americans are affected by this.Most of them are over the age of 45. Arthritis mean "joint inflammation".

This condition can cause pain, stiffness and swelling in the joints.
As people age, the water portion of the joint cartilage increases while the protein part degenerates.
Osteoarthritis is a major cause for approximately 70% of
all knee replacements
and hip replacements.
